Fire leaves Edinburg mother, two babies hospitalized

Paramedics rushed an Edinburg woman and two babies to the hospital following a kitchen fire at their home in Edinburg.

It all happened at an apartment complex off Aruba Drive in Edinburg around 11 a.m. Wednesday.

Edinburg firefighters say the blaze started on the stove.

Paramedics rushed a woman and two babies to a local hospital due to smoke inhalation.

The cause of the fire remains under investigation.
